Abstract

A fixing device comprising: an endless fixing belt having a multilayer structure including a non-magnetic conductive layer and a first magnetic conductive layer, the non-magnetic conductive layer having a thickness smaller than a skin depth of a material thereof, the first magnetic conductive layer having a thickness smaller than a skin depth of a material thereof and being located farther from an outside surface of the fixing belt than the non-magnetic conductive layer; and a supporting member disposed inside the endless fixing belt and including a second magnetic conductive layer having a thickness larger than a skin depth of a material thereof. The first magnetic conductive layer and the second magnetic conductive layer have a higher specific resistance than the non-magnetic conductive layer, and the first magnetic conductive layer has been manufactured by plastic forming or plating.
